This opinion is limited to the laws of the State of Delaware (excluding the securities laws of the State of Delaware), and we have not considered and express no opinion on the laws of any other jurisdiction, including federal laws and rules and regulations relating thereto. Our opinions are rendered only with respect to Delaware laws and rules, regulations and orders thereunder that are currently in effect.
Based upon the foregoing, and upon our examination of such questions of law and statutes of the State of Delaware as we have considered necessary or appropriate, and subject to the assumptions, qualifications, limitations and exceptions set forth herein, we are of the opinion that:
1. The Trust has been duly created and is validly existing in good standing as a statutory trust under the Delaware Statutory Trust Act.
2. The Preferred Securities will represent valid and, subject to the qualifications set forth in paragraph 3 below, fully paid and nonassessable undivided beneficial interests in the assets of the Trust.
3. The Preferred Security Holders, as beneficial owners of the Trust, will be entitled to the same limitation of personal liability extended to stockholders of private corporations for profit organized under the General Corporation Law of the State of Delaware. We note that the Preferred Security Holders may be obligated, pursuant to the Trust Agreement, to provide (A) indemnity or security in connection with and pay taxes or governmental charges arising from transfers or exchanges of Trust Preferred Security Certificates and the issuance of replacement Trust Preferred Security Certificates and (B) security or indemnity in connection with requests of or directions to the Trustee to exercise its rights and powers under the Trust Agreement.
